Registration for the World Padel Tour’s Granada Open 2023, which will take place from the 8th to the 16th of April, closed on Tuesday. The tournament, which will serve to see some new couples for the first time, will not count with the presence of Juan Lebron and Ale Galan.
It seems that the player from Cadiz has not fully recovered from his elbow injury, which forced him to withdraw in the quarter finals of the Paraguay Open. Therefore, the number 1 will be absent in Granada.
This means that Agustin Tapia and Arturo Coello will start as number 1 seeds and, more importantly, will have the opportunity to extend their lead over Juan Lebron and Ale Galan.
In the women’s category, Bárbara Las Heras has also been confirmed as missing after her injury at the Reus Open 500. Her partner, Vero Virseda, will play in the tournament with another player.
The closing of registrations has also announced the return of Fernando Belasteguín and Sanyo Gutiérrez, who missed the last two events of the South American tour for personal reasons and didn’t take part in the Reus Open 500 either. The Argentine couple haven’t competed since La Rioja, almost a month ago.
Coki Nieto and Pablo Lima will also be back at this tournament. The Brazilian player, who is playing his last season as a professional, has knee problems, which has led him to miss the last few tournaments.
In addition to the return of several couples, the Granada Open will allow us to see several of the new couples in action, such as Paquito Navarro and Fede Chingotto that we announced yesterday, or Juan Tello and Alex Ruiz. Other pairings will also make their debut, such as Javi Garrido and Jon Sanz, or Leo Augsburger and Javi Rico.
In the women’s category, Vero Virseda is registered for the tournament along with Lucía Martínez, after her partner, Bárbara Las Heras has not recovered. We will also see the debut of Bea González and Delfi Brea, who will start as couple 3, and Marta Ortega and Sofía Araújo, couple 4 of the tournament. Other pairings such as Carla Mesa and Lara Arruabarena and Alix Collombon and Ale Alonso will also make their debuts.
